What sciatica actually is
The sciatic nerve is the thickest cord in your body. It leaves the low back, threads through the deep hip, and runs down each leg. Two places pinch it: a compressed disc in the lumbar spine, or a tight piriformis muscle in the deep glute. Sitting eleven hours a day makes both worse.
The wallet test
Sit on your wallet. That two-inch tilt of your pelvis? Enough to compress the piriformis and jam the nerve. Left pocket for years is one of the most common trucker sciatica triggers. Move it to the shirt pocket or center console today.
The wallet in your back pocket is the cheapest surgeon's bill nobody talks about.
The self-test (2 minutes)
- Lie on your back on the sleeper bunk.
- Cross the painful leg — ankle over the opposite knee.
- Pull the bottom thigh toward your chest.
- If it lights up the back-of-leg pain, it's piriformis. If it lights up the low back, it's discal. Both matter.
The 4-move unwind
- Figure-4 stretch — the test above, held 60 sec each side.
- Standing hamstring stretch — foot on the fuel step, chest tall, 45 sec each.
- Knee-to-chest on the bunk — 30 sec each side.
- Cat-cow — 10 slow reps to mobilize the whole spine.
When it's not sciatica anymore
If it's numb, if you can't feel your foot on the pedal, if you have any bladder or bowel change — that's not a stretch situation. That's an ER situation. Cauda equina syndrome is rare but it's the one nerve problem you don't wait on.
Prevention on the road
- Wallet out of the back pocket. Forever.
- Lumbar roll behind the low back, not the mid-back.
- 90-second flow every fuel stop.
- Sleep on your side, pillow between the knees.
